The decor of your bedroom for romance does not even have to be difficult or expensive. You can really let your creativity run wild here.

The most important thing to keep in mind is that you want to soothe all the senses and take away other distractions and relax completely. This should be your oasis, your refuge to reconnect and enjoy the company of your partner.

Get rid of the glare, and you're well on the way to more romance!

Candles, candles and more candles can bring a lot of romance in the bedroom for a fairly small investment. Candles, large and small, tapered, pillar or votives all generate a warm, inviting, flickering light in the room. They gather in various parts of the room for best effect.

Adding a faint change in lighting can also be quite effective in designing bedrooms for romance - and cost very little as long as you install it yourself. It is not as difficult as you might think!

The placement of mirrors to reflect the softened light will add more depth to your bedroom.

The window dressings that are plush and appealing should darken the room and prevent lights from traffic or other external noise from interrupting the romantic mood you create. The window treatment can match or contrast the bedding and can often be found as an accessory to the bedding set you select. Draperies that billow and flow can add a touch of romance to the bedroom as well.

The bed, of course, is the focal point of the bedroom in most cases; the bedding you select for romance can set just the perfect mood.

Many people think of silk and satin when thinking of romantic bedding. And the silk and satin can be costly and a bit slippery on the bed. The good news is that the same luxurious effect and feel can be created with 100% cotton sateen sheets if you do not want the added expense of genuine satin or silk linens.

Select bedding for your romantic bedroom that centers on relaxing, romantic colors. Avoid too much gray, yellow or pink. Red, black, white, blue and green are very popular. Newer colors like pearl, bronze and even gold can really create the feeling of luxury and are quite romantic.

Remember that all your senses to be included for the perfect touch of romance - so adding interesting texture for bedding can be another opportunity to bring out romance. The velvet, faux fur and velour are rich, soft to the touch fabrics that can be used for comforters, blankets and throw pillows.
